THE H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E A.RAMALINGESWARA RAO WRIT PETITION Nos.22381 and 22386 of 2016 COMMON ORDER:

These two Writ Petitions are being disposed of by this common order as they are connected and arise out of the same cause of action. The petitioner in W.P.No.22381 of 2016 is working as a Coach Builder, whereas the petitioner in W.P.No.22386 of 2016 is working as a Mechanic. It was alleged that both of them quarreled and assaulted each other at 17.15 hours on 31.05.2016 while on duty. A preliminary enquiry was conducted by the Assistant Manager (Traffic), Narsampet, and on the basis of the same, the petitioners were kept under suspension pending enquiry by orders dated 08.06.2016. Challenging the same, the present Writ Petitions are filed. Strangely, both the petitioners engaged the same Counsel and submitted before this Court that they are friends and no quarrel took place on that day.

Be that as it may, since the employer wanted to conduct an enquiry on the basis of the preliminary enquiry report submitted by the Assistant Manager (Traffic), Narsampet, this Court is not inclined to interfere with the enquiry process. But, the incident which was alleged to have happened on 31.05.2016 does not warrant suspension of the petitioners, as there is no likelihood of tampering with the evidence or influencing the witnesses. In every case there need not be suspension of the employee.

In the circumstances, this Court is inclined to set aside the impugned orders of suspension dated 08.06.2016, but giving liberty to the respondents to conduct the enquiry with regard to the alleged incident that occurred on 31.05.2016 pursuant to the preliminary enquiry report and proceed with the same in accordance with law. It is needless to observe that the petitioners shall cooperate with the conduct of

enquiry.

The Writ Petitions are, accordingly, allowed to the extent indicated above. The miscellaneous petitions pending, if any, shall stand closed. There shall be no order as to costs.
